JURISDICTION OF WORK. The Association hereby recognizes the jurisdiction of the Union over work to be that work which has historically and traditionally been performed heretofore by members of the Operating Engineers in the geographical area of this Agreement. It is also agreed that if a jurisdictional dispute should occur, involving the Union and another construction union, that there shall be no stoppage of work because of such dispute. If the Unions involved and the Association are unable to settle the dispute, the disputed work shall proceed as assigned by the contractor, and the problem shall be referred to the International Presidents of the Unions involved to seek a settlement by them or their assigned representatives.
